Recap: Papillion-LaVista South Titans vs. Omaha North Vikings
After flying high against the Millard South Patriots on Friday, the Papillion-LaVista South Titans came back down to earth. Papillion-LaVista South fell just short of Omaha North by a score of 62-60. Papillion-LaVista South was given a dose of their own medicine in this game as Omaha North apparently hadn't forgotten their defeat the last time these teams played back in February of 2023.
Despite the loss, Papillion-LaVista South still got an impressive performance from Bryson Bahl, who dropped a double-double on 21 points and 13 rebounds. The game was Bahl's tenth in a row with at least ten points. The team also got some help courtesy of Wes Frost, who scored seven points along with six rebounds.
Even though they lost, Papillion-LaVista South were working as a unit and finished the game with 15 assists. They easily outclassed their opponents in that department as Omaha North only racked up eight assists.
Multiple players turned in solid performances to lead Omaha North to victory, but perhaps none more so than Dekhi Turner, who scored 17 points. Those 17 points set a new season-high mark for him. Another player making a difference was Jerri'on Williams, who scored ten points along with six rebounds and five steals.
Papillion-LaVista South's defeat dropped their record down to 9-2. As for Omaha North, they pushed their record up to 8-2 with that victory, which was their eighth straight at home dating back to last season.
